Python增加元素有三种办法:append、extend、insert
append:向列表增加元素,增加到尾部
实例:
list=["my","name","is","mark","age",18]
print("增加前:",list)
list.append("test")
print("增加后:",list)
打印后果:
增加前: ['my', 'name', 'is', 'mark', 'age', 18]
增加后: ['my', 'name', 'is', 'mark', 'age', 18, 'test']
extend:将另外一个列表的元素逐个增加到指定列表中
实例:
list=["my","name","is","mark","age",18]
print("extend前:",list)
list2=["A","B"]
list.extend(list2)
print("extend后:",list)
打印后果:
extend前: ['my', 'name', 'is', 'mark', 'age', 18]
extend后: ['my', 'name', 'is', 'mark', 'age', 18, 'A', 'B']
inset(index,objectA):在指定地位index后面插入对象objectA
实例:
list=["my","name","is","mark","age",18]
print("insert前:",list)
list.insert(3,"test")
print("insert后:",list)
打印后果:
insert前: ['my', 'name', 'is', 'mark', 'age', 18]
insert后: ['my', 'name', 'is', 'test', 'mark', 'age', 18]
add items to a list in python
how to append list in python
how to sort list in python
how to use python list insert method
python lists everything you need to know